The CAT5114VI-50-G is based on the principle of a digital potentiometer. It consists of a resistor network and electronic switches controlled by digital signals. The resistance value can be adjusted by changing the position of the wiper terminal along the resistor network. The IC uses non-volatile memory to store the resistance setting, ensuring that it remains unchanged even after power cycles.

Question: What is CAT5114VI-50-G?
Answer: CAT5114VI-50-G is a specific model of digital potentiometer IC (integrated circuit) manufactured by ON Semiconductor.
Question: What is the purpose of CAT5114VI-50-G in technical solutions?
Answer: CAT5114VI-50-G is used as a digitally controlled variable resistor, allowing precise adjustment of resistance in electronic circuits.
Question: What is the maximum resistance range of CAT5114VI-50-G?
Answer: The CAT5114VI-50-G has a maximum resistance range of 50 kilohms.
Question: How is CAT5114VI-50-G controlled?
Answer: CAT5114VI-50-G can be controlled using a microcontroller or other digital control signals.
Question: Can CAT5114VI-50-G be used in audio applications?
Answer: Yes, CAT5114VI-50-G can be used in audio applications for volume control or tone adjustment.
Question: Is CAT5114VI-50-G suitable for low-power applications?
Answer: Yes, CAT5114VI-50-G is designed for low-power operation, making it suitable for battery-powered devices.
Question: Does CAT5114VI-50-G have non-volatile memory?
Answer: Yes, CAT5114VI-50-G features non-volatile memory, allowing it to retain its settings even when power is removed.
Question: Can multiple CAT5114VI-50-G ICs be cascaded together?
Answer: Yes, multiple CAT5114VI-50-G ICs can be cascaded together to achieve higher resistance values or more precise control.
Question: What is the operating voltage range of CAT5114VI-50-G?
Answer: The operating voltage range of CAT5114VI-50-G is typically between 2.7V and 5.5V.
